From my experience the exchange rate is very good. Personally, I wouldn't feel comfortable travelling with $8000 on me. Why don't you bring less - and withdraw the rest there.

All Canadian bank card works there - go to the post office ATM or 7/11.
If you have a TD Bank card, the charges are... $5 per withdrawal at the time of withdrawal + the usual $1.25 or $2.00 they charge you at the end of the month for withdrawing from a machine other than TD's or whatever your bank is. Not sure if it is $1.25 or $2.00 now.

If i were you, I'd bring like $3000 with me, and make 2 $2500 withdrawal later.
